1) How quick can one start making money when one is desperate?

I am going to jump right into this one first. That is a great
question, and contrary to all the hype you see online about
getting ric.h overnight, this is not a ge.t ric.h quick
business, although some people do get rich in a hurry. Some
really do. But it is an inconsistent business when you are
first getting started.

If you have a list or are promoting a product already, you
know that some days you only get 3 subscribers and some
you may get 100. Some days you do not sell anything, and
others you get four orders for $67 each. When you have 100
sales a day, then if it fluctuates by 10 sales daily it is
no big deal - one day you get 90, the next 100, the 110, etc,
and maybe down to 80 on another day.

But when you have a small list and only 100 visitors a day -
you get 1 one day, none the next, 2 the next day--not enough
to pay the bills.

So if you are really desperate, and you cannot afford to go a
few months without much income if it happens that way, then you
probably shouldn't be gambling on the internet to make you ric.h
fast. But if you are not so desperate that you can take a few
months and really learn the ropes, then maybe if you work really
hard you can build a business.

Here is another question I received: My biggest question is how
do I promote a site from scratch? I mean I don't know how to
make a link or exchange a link, or anything like that. My other
question is how do I link or put a link on another website?

If you do have a website to promote, and you want to get links,
the easiest thing to do is to stop thinking about just getting
links for the sake of getting links.

Do this instead: write articles. Short articles that are full
of strong information. Like 350-500 words. At the very end of the
article, write something about yourself (a bio) and add a strong
call to action with a link to your website. Submit your article
to the top article directories like Ezinearticles.com and
Goarticles.com. If you have written something rational, almost
all of them will publish your article.

Two things happen.

1, People read your article. They like what you have to say
and click your link. That creates traffic.

2, The search engines pick up the link you placed in the bio
and give you credit for having links and increase your search
engine rankings.
